ROB Hall reckons Pep Clotet’s arrival has lifted Oxford United’s players in training this week.
The squad began their pre-season sessions in the wake of Michael Appleton’s departure to Leicester City.
But they received clarity with the appointment of Clotet, who spoke to them as a group on his first day in the job.
While the Spaniard has spent the week mainly observing from a distance, Hall is enthusiastic about the new boss’s impact.
He said: “When he came in on the first day he had a chat with us as a group, which was nice.
“He was very positive which lifted everyone.
“We went from not being aware of what was going on to it being settled and knowing the direction we’re going in.
“It kicked us on.”
The winger added: “All the lads are buzzing about it.
“Obviously there was a lot of speculation and we had four or five days waiting to see who it was.
“There could be changes and different things happening, but I do think it will all be positive and can only benefit everyone here.”
